The NYT's 'Connections: Sports Edition,' launched in collaboration with The Athletic, is a daily word game requiring players to find common threads among 16 words, grouped into four color-coded categories ranging from easy (yellow) to difficult (purple). The game functions similarly to the original Connections and Wordle, resetting daily and allowing players up to four mistakes before ending. This article serves as a guide, offering hints and strategies for players attempting to solve the puzzle themselves before ultimately revealing the complete solution for puzzle #376. The revealed categories for the day included seemingly disparate groups such as items found at a pool, AFC South teams, Texas college teams, and NHL player nicknames.
